Recently my Evo 2 pro crashed into a lake. I was able to power it on and got it to take off and land, however it won't connect with the Explorer app. I also think the internal cooling fan may be damaged. I opened a repair ticket with Autel and specifically told them there was water damage. They created an RMA and had me ship it to them. A week later they contacted me and told me it couldn't be repaired because they " just can't guarantee anything when water damage is involved." I'm a bit miffed that they could not tell me this before I shipped it to them. I'm no expert, but maybe it's salvageable since I was able to get it to take off and land? Any thoughts about whether anyone else might be able to fix it?

There is likely minor corrosion throughout the board. If it was NOT salt water then it could be superficial so the thorough wash/scrub with isopropyl of all the mainboard components and connectors is warranted. The fan could be jammed or it is possible that the one of the 5V power rails was compromised. I have seen a very superficial amount of corrosion cause circuits to be interrupted..

Its not a small job so if that's not your cup of tea then selling for parts could be a viable alternative..

Personally, Id take the battery out and set it in an incredibly dry and warm place for about a month. make sure everyt single drop of moisture iis dried up and and give it a spin. Residual water is often the result of extended disfunction following water damage. Low power electrical currents dont travel easily through water and its not uncommon for a low power device to be completely submerged and suffer absolutely no damage other than being wet. Its persistent moisture which lingers inside of microchips and transisitors and what not which can give the perception of damage beyond repair when all it really needs is a thorough drying. This is why no one will guarantee water damaged repair. Because its impossible to know for sure if every bit of water is out of a device and no process thats reliablly capable of doing so. IT might fly perfectly fine 3 times in a row. Then one microscale drop of water insice of a microchip shorts across two traces and the thing falls out of the sky for no apparent reason. I have rebuilt a few Mavic Air's (original) that took a swim. The ones that survive the best are ones that have a very low battery when submerged. This is completely board level repair type stuff. Using a microscope you can see on connections where there is a positive charge (serves as the anode), the solder is often dissolved away. This is an accidental form of electrowinning where the tin/lead in the solder are dissolved with the oxidation. I have seen this on the major power supply lines and VCC (power) lines going to microcontrollers and other board level components.

If the drone goes in the water with a full battery there is more time for the circuit to be energized and more solder is dissolved. which creates many more issues.. When dried off there is often crusty residue left over (calcium, iron, magnesium, etc..) that should be cleaned off as these can even be slightly conductive and may mess-up data lines for the micro controllers or small cables.

Without motherboard diagrams and component details this is forensic type work... similar to the Youtube laptop repair people such as Paul Danials or Louis Rossman
 
If you submerge an electronic device, try this technique, it might save it.

Pull the battery ASAP. Do this first.

Do not let the drone or cell phone or whatever you are trying to save dry out.

Put it in a plastic bag if you have to. Drying out will almost assuredly ruin it. It is not usually water that kills it. It is dirt in the water.

The battery can conduct electricity thru contaminated dirty water far easier than distilled water. Thus, remove the battery. Second, if the dirty water dries on the circuit boards it will leave a residue that can also conduct electricity.

As soon as possible thoroughly flush the device with distilled water. You want all the contaminated water rinsed out. Use lots of water. Electronics can survive clean distilled water. You can even flush under the kitchen faucet first, just remember to finish with distilled water.

Last, is to make sure it is completely dry before powering up. I used to build circuitry used in the D5 nuclear missiles and we used distilled water all the time. Never had an issue.

I can't answer that from experience. It is possible that it could act as a solvent and soften or remove certain finishes or coatings but that would remote in my opinion. Personally, I wouldn't risk it since distilled water is so inexpensive and available. If you did a quick rinse and dry it could work but I wouldn't want to mislead you. However, we also cleaned the missile circuitry with liquid Freon and a brush to remove solder flux and that didn't hurt anything. The goal is to replace all the dirty water with clean water that will not leave a residue when dry.

Paul Daniels does mainboard repair for a living, mostly laptops, and they use isopropyl on all the mainboard cleaning since it evaporates very easily. Paul actually used a 10:1 isopropyl: distilled water mix i believe.

You can also use deionized water that will have not dissolved minerals in it at all. I would still disassemble down to the motherboards and gently scrub with a soft toothbrush to be sure. saturate the electrical connectors then remove and clean the connections as well.
